Queuewarden scales workers off queue depth in the Tidemark broker; the target is 500 messages per worker, evaluated every 30 seconds with a five-minute cooldown. If scaling stalls, check the depth-probe sidecar before touching replica counts. Manual overrides require unlocking the admin console, which sealed itself after last week's incident. Support should escalate rather than override, but if you must proceed, the console accepts the recovery passphrase below.

recovery phrase for fajeg-kawep: druix-gorius-briax-ulaeth-fraox-lammir-pelox-jormir-pelwyn-julir

## Authentication

The Plotnik address autocomplete widget calls the Veldgrove lookup API on every keystroke past three characters. All requests must carry a bearer credential; anonymous calls return 401 immediately. Tokens are scoped per-environment — don't reuse sandbox tokens in staging. Rotate every 30 days via the Veldgrove console. For local development against the shared sandbox, configure the widget with the bearer token below.

portal login ticket: eyJhbGciOiJIUzI1NiIsInR5cCI6IkpXVCJ9.eyJzdWIiOiI12XlqtVw-IIn0.ARTyUVYYahZR

## Local Setup — Pointsmith Ledger

Welcome! The ledger service tracks loyalty-point accruals and redemptions with strict double-entry semantics, so never insert rows directly — always go through the `ledger-cli` wrapper. First, install dependencies with `make bootstrap`, then run `make seed` to load the sample merchant data. The service expects a local Postgres-compatible instance on the default port. Once it's running, point the service at your local database using the connection string below.

replica DSN, bagaf-bagep: mssql://praion_svc:7RJjXrE@db-3c46.halixcorp.internal:5432/zorix

## Tuning Spoolwright

Spoolwright's queue drainer is deliberately boring: jobs get batched, batches get leased, leases expire. Most perf complaints trace back to someone cranking the batch size without also raising the lease window, which makes the reaper steal in-flight jobs. If you're reviewing a PR that touches these, check they move together. Also note the retry cap is shared across all printer classes, so plotters and receipt printers fight for it. The defaults we ship are these.

tuning table, kawep-tawif:
CAPS = {
    "olidor": 80,
    "belion": 7,
    "quenys": 225,
    "druox": 839,
    "fraath": 482,
}